#99efda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#99efda is composed of 60% red, 93.7%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.8%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 165.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 76.9%. #99efda color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#33dfb5.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#99efda color description : Very soft cyan.

#99efda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#99efda has RGB values of R:153, G:239, B:218 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 10088410.

Shades and Tints of #99efda

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03110d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#99efda

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2c6c5 is the less saturated color, while #8bfde1 is the most saturated one.
